Projects proposed by Wyn Monde Pte Ltd

Project 1: Usability Analysis of Movement Analysis Software
Wyn Monde’s uses mainly technology from Contemplas GmbH (www.contemplas.com). The platform performs video capture and analysis on machine vision cameras and sensors to analyse human movement qualitatively and quantitatively. The platform allows manual analysis of movement and also utilises a markerless tracking algorithms to identify and track specific body landmarks. Although the platform’s functionalities are managing the data capture and analysis very well, users felt that the Graphical User Interface (GUI) is not “intuitive” thereby takes a longer time to learn and not fully able to exploit all the functionalities. The project team is to i) review the GUI design of this platform and assess its usability with qualitative and quantitative methods and ii) to propose a new GUI design that with quantifiable benefits and improvements.

Expected deliverables:
Qualitative Analysis. Use existing GUI design standards i.e. Nielsens, Microsoft to identify areas in which the current GUI are strong / weak in terms of usability. Potential weakness could be i) difficulty in accessing software functionality and ii) making frequent unintended mistakes to perform a task. The analysis should provide a matrics accompanied by recommendations for design improvements.
Quantitative Analysis. Develop a GUI evaluation methodology with users who are new to the platform and to measure the usability performance of the current GUI. The method should take into consideration i) the user’s ability to navigate in a totally new software, ii) native language and iii) age.
GUI Re-Design. Using the data points and learnings from the qualitative and quantitative analysis, the team is to propose a new structure for the GUI to reduce user errors and improve time to task completion.

This project is suitable for IS485 (IS Project Experience, Industry sponsored Research)

Projects proposed by Kinobi

Project 1: Resume Parser AI Evolution

Kinobi provides campus management systems to universities.One of our core products is career management features. As a part of a campus management system, the objective is to help students prepare for their dream job. One of the features from career management is the resume builder.
In this module, student create their resume in pre-defined format so no need to re-format, the objective is to save students' time while creating a professional resume. Currently students usually already have a resume, and they wish to import their resumes into our platform. We already have the feature to allow import the PDF but not not at its ideal state (the mapping is not matched, data not detected, etc, hopefully in this project can help Kinobi to improve the function.
Deliverables:
Create a resume parser through the use of AI, regular expression or a sweet mix of both. This parser has to accommodate for a realistic spectrum of resume document type & copywriting
Example #1: Different Resume Document Types

  • Student A may use a Canvas generated resume, which is in an image format.
  • Student B may use a PDF but the words are not well structured

Example #2: Different Copywriting across different sections of a resume

  • To describe their working experiences, Student A uses Work Experience
  • Student B uses Experience

Example #3: Different styles of a resume

  • Student A uses 3 columns to segment their resumes
  • Student B uses 2 columns

System is able to identify email, company name, date, country, etc
The resume parser can mapping the data to the right object (to our fields of resume) after uploaded into the platform
You can see all the fields of resume builder here https://app.kinobi.asia/resume
The solution needs as little maintenance as possible.
Ideally: the solution can self learn from its own set of data. Eg. In University A, there are 10,000 students. The more students upload their resumes, the more sample data the system can use as sample data. You have to consider how Kinobi/System itself can classify & train the data (Consider supervised training).
